Output f02644ccac6a81fd34871d8524ed1c0348b858ffe9a4829dcc266d14d0b835b5:107

value
1477652
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c14f15d03e03953b946388af5f2a8547d1a4379 OP_EQUAL
address
3EThcXsQX8uBJsnA4azHDtmBsxbzACE4KL
transaction
f02644ccac6a81fd34871d8524ed1c0348b858ffe9a4829dcc266d14d0b835b5
confirmations
303391
spent
true